Building for the environment

Approximately 31% of Unum's leased facilities are located in a LEED certified or ENERGY STAR certified building.

Columbia, SC East-West building is ENERGY STAR certified with the buildings on our Portland, ME campus currently seeking ENERGY STAR certification.

Unum's City Square Project, currently underway in Worcester, MA, is planned to follow LEED principals and seek certification once completed in mid-2012.

Carbon footprint

Since our recycling efforts began, we have saved over 110,000 mature trees, 45 million US gallons of water, 19,368 cubic yards of landfill space, 12,912 barrels of oil, and 26,469,600 kilowatt-hours of electricity.

That's enough electric energy to power 3,228 average American homes for one year.

Environmental efforts

Secured bike cages and showers to encourage alternate transportation at the Chattanooga campus
Utilizing a Green Cleaning Program
Low flow faucets and toilets in many restrooms
Video conferencing technology to reduce business travel
Electronic marketing materials and forms to reduce paper usage
"Night Watchman" automatic nightly PC shutdown
Earth Day activities to promote awareness and increase employee participation in the office and at home
Plastic and can recycling stations in break rooms
Battery recycling bins in lobbies
Resource Conservation Centers on main campus areas for recycling collection
Paper recycle bins at desks and common office areas
Recycling and disposal program for IT equipment, storage tapes, and toner cartridges which has resulted in over 398 tons of electronics recycled since 2003
Purchase Energy-Star equipment for all data center, office equipment, and employee workstations
Encourage duplex printing company-wide
Printing and faxing equipment consolidation
Utilize virtual servers to reduce number of physical servers, floor space and power consumption
Use of advanced software tools to monitor and temporarily disable servers during periods of non-use
Lighting retrofit from T12 lights to T8 cool lights to reduce energy consumption
Ride Share and Ride Match program to reduce emissions from employee commutes
Teleworking and flexible work schedules
Donate surplus office furniture to schools and other agencies
Purchase furniture systems made with recycled materials
Utilize motion sensors and energy efficient lighting systems
Planned replacement of inefficient lighting and HVAC Systems
Use of USEMP/metering to monitor, track, and reduce energy consumption
EPB Parking lot at the Chattanooga campus utilizes storm water capture and recycling
Replacement program for equipment with ozone-depleting systems

Since 2008 Unum has:

  • Reduced energy consumption by more than 14%
  • Reduced carbon footprint by almost 17%
  • Reduce water consumption by 13%
  • Recycled more than 6,456 tons of paper
  • Recycled more than 10,196,807 pounds of building materials (including ceiling tiles, carpet, metals, ballasts, lamps, etc.)
